SB392 Summary

  • Creates a statewide "Lifetime Carry Permit" administered by the Alabama State Law Enforcement Agency, replacing county-by-county pistol permits with a standardized process and linked to the driver license system.

  • Residents age 21 and active duty/retired military age 18 may apply for a permit through any county sheriff, with a $150 fee (60% to state, 40% to county sheriff) and no renewal requirements for life.

  • Establishes background check requirements including National Instant Criminal Background Check System and Immigration Alien Query for non-citizens, with sheriffs issuing approvals or denials within 30 days.

  • Creates permit revocation procedures when individuals are convicted of disqualifying crimes or when law enforcement/courts find probable cause to believe permit holders are prohibited from firearm possession or pose a danger.

  • Requires Alabama State Law Enforcement Agency to review permits every four years, establishes appeal process to district court with burden of proof on the agency, and makes mandatory delivery violations a Class C felony.
